# Queue-depth autoscaler (briskscale) — on-call notes
# This env file drives the Pendlewick worker autoscaler. It polls the
# job queue every 15s and scales workers between MIN_WORKERS and
# MAX_WORKERS based on QUEUE_DEPTH_TARGET. If scaling stalls, check
# that POLL_INTERVAL hasn't been set below 5 — the broker rate-limits
# us hard. Do not edit while a scale event is in flight; the process
# rereads this file on SIGHUP. The broker auth credential belongs on
# the very next line.

sealed setting: ARCHIVE_KEY3=c1f

### Step 4: Deploy the sim

Almost there! Once your CabSim build passes the smoke tests, you'll push it to the staging cluster. The deploy script won't let you through without a valid deploy key — it's picky like that, and honestly that's saved us more than once. Don't reuse anything from the old wiki; those keys are long dead. The current deploy key you'll want to configure is right below.

deploy key for kahag-kagaf: bky9_uLYdkfG6Z

**Warranty Overrun — Managers Only**

The Thornquist T4 line blew past its warranty reserve by roughly 40% this quarter, mostly hinge failures from the Derrow plant batch. Priya's team is renegotiating the supplier clawback, and repairs are being triaged by cost. Don't share figures outside this group. The context you need is in the note below.

internal memo for kahif-hawip: Headcount on the Quenix team goes from 3 to 140 by the end of January. Gross margin on Quenix came in at 5 percent against a plan of 5 percent.